Output 73c85850faba5a3df85d6e64e300f5ea703ba7d83decb146fd258c0a8afe6fd5:23

value
67294
script pubkey
OP_0 OP_PUSHBYTES_20 a7fae7d7a4bf8d6c53b91be77bf33f9137fedcd4
address
bc1q5law04ayh7xkc5aer0nhhueljymlahx5y3f8sn
transaction
73c85850faba5a3df85d6e64e300f5ea703ba7d83decb146fd258c0a8afe6fd5
confirmations
72246
spent
true